For women, a height of 5 feet 8 inches (173 cm) or taller is often considered tall. Height perceptions can vary by culture and region. Consulting growth charts and local standards can provide a more precise understanding.

  1. What is the average height for women? The average height for women varies by country but typically ranges from 5 feet 3 inches (160 cm) to 5 feet 6 inches (168 cm).
  2. How does height perception vary across cultures? Height perception can differ significantly between cultures, with some valuing taller heights while others may have different ideals.
  3. Is 5 feet 8 inches tall for a woman in the US? Yes, in the US, a height of 5 feet 8 inches is often considered tall for women.
  4. What factors influence height perception? Factors that influence height perception include cultural norms, media representation, and personal experiences.
